Trump backs Nexstar’s $6.2B takeover of Tegna to boost competition against major networks.
President Donald Trump has reversed his earlier opposition and now publicly supports Nexstar Media Group’s $6.2 billion bid to acquire Tegna, framing the deal as a way to boost competition against what he calls “fake news national TV networks.” If approved by regulators, the merger would combine Nexstar’s more than 200 local stations with Tegna’s 64 stations across 51 markets, creating the largest regional television broadcaster in the United States.
Trump’s shift aligns with the administration’s broader deregulatory push and the FCC’s efforts to loosen media ownership rules, underscoring changing dynamics in the broadcast television industry.
